
Singer Asako Toki, leading the Japanese city pop scene, presents the radio program "TOKI CHIC RADIO" broadcast on 21 JFN stations nationwide, featuring MONSTA X as guests for two weeks. Five members, Shownu, Minhyuk, Kihyun, Hyungwon, and Joohoney, will appear! In the broadcast on February 19 (Thursday), the segment "I'm Not Young Anymore..." will be conducted, where MONSTA X members will share episodes when they felt "I'm not young anymore." In the broadcast on February 26 (Thursday), they will reveal stories about their ongoing world tour, experiences in Japan, and tales from cities they have visited around the world. I.M, the youngest member of MONSTA X, enlisted in the army today, sharing his happiness about recent fan interactions and promising to return healthy. His enlistment pauses group activities, but MONSTA X will continue engaging with fans through various projects. I.M has made significant contributions as a solo artist and within the group since their debut in 2015.
MONSTA X launched their world tour "THE X: NEXUS" in Seoul, marking a significant return after 4 years. The tour symbolizes their evolution and unity, moving beyond their 10th anniversary. With a mix of new songs and solo stages, they showcase their growth as artists. I.M's last performance before military service added emotional weight to the event, emphasizing their commitment to fans and future endeavors as global artists.
At MONSTA X's concert on February 1, I.M shaved his head as a farewell gesture before his military enlistment on February 9. He shared his struggles with health and the emotional significance of the performance, surprising fans and fellow members. The concert marked the start of their 2026 world tour, showcasing their enduring popularity.

I.M of MONSTA X will be the last member to enlist, starting on February 9 for military training. STARSHIP Entertainment requests fans not to attend the ceremony for safety reasons. They encourage continued support for I.M during his service, hoping for his healthy return. MONSTA X has seen members enlist and return since 2021, celebrating their 10th anniversary last year.
Jooheon from MONSTA X has made his solo comeback with the 2nd mini-album '光 (INSANITY)', released on January 5. This album follows his debut solo album 'LIGHTS' and features a deeper exploration of light and madness. The title track 'STING' embodies his 'bee' persona, blending powerful rap and performance. Jooheon expresses excitement about sharing new music and emphasizes the importance of passion and dedication in his work.
